Not sure where to post this and am unable to start a new thread, so i'll just put it in here and if mods want to move it to the appropriate place, please feel free.

I wanted to discuss the new things to supercoach this year. I was just looking through the rules etc for sc this year and noticed they now have this:

Unlimited Dual Position player moves while trading

In years gone by we could only move dpp players once iirc, i.e sell a forward, move a fwd-mid to the forwards, then trade in a mid - but if I read this correctly, we may be able to keep moving players until the final trade - i.e sell a forward, move a fwd-mid to the forwards, move a back-mid to the mids, then trade in a back? Do you guys think I'm reading this correctly and if so, what impact do you think this will have on the way we trade if any? I'd say it will definitely help to bring in the targetted player you are after, so could be quite handy, but time will tell.

Does anybody know of any other significant changes this year that we should probably know about?

Edit - I just re-read it and it certainly appears that you can move players as many times as you want during a trade. Will be interesting.

Was thinking that maybe the result of this is that player trade ins might be a lot more common. What I mean by that is say for example Dane Swan had a sub affected game or down on form and dropped to 480k. Everyone will look to trade him in at a similar time, because we are less restricted in who we can sell in order to trade him in. We don't need our mid cows to moo quickly to get Swan as we can use pretty much any cow from any line that is doing well (so long as we have the DPP's to move things around a little).

I might be over thinking this but I'm just trying to work out ahead of time if possible, how it will affect the game, if at all.

Hopefully it doesn't result in everyone trading in the same players - a lot of teams end up so similar by the end as it is.
